New Delhi: In the new cabinet of the Modi government, many new faces have got a place and many other were rested. Among those new faces is Ajay Bhatt, an MP from Nainital, Uttarakhand. The BJP MP took charge as the Union Minister of State for the first time in the Ministry of Defence and Ministry of Tourism. Bhatt in a special interview with ETV Bharat said that is brimming with confidence and does not consider the responsibility of two ministries as a challenge. He says that as a worker, his goal of doing work either for the organization or for the government is to do it well. As far as challenges are concerned, Bhatt says he's inspired by how Prime Minister Modi has taken all the challenges on his shoulders and has worked to build a better country. He further says that PM Modi works for 20 hours daily and that he prays to God to grant him the same strength as the PM.

Ajay Bhatt has been handed the responsibility of MoS in the Ministry of Defense and Tourism, and the state from where he comes has the participation in both areas. Also, Uttarakhand has been a leading state in the country in the field of tourism and in defence recruitment. In such a scenario, everyone's focus will be on Ajay Bhatt's plans for the state. "A soldier comes out of every house and today Prime Minister Modi has given a big honour to Uttarakhand. There is also a wave of happiness among the ex-servicemen and those currently serving in the army in Uttarakhand. The Chief of Defence Staff of the Indian Armed Forces and the National Security Advisor Doval also comes from Uttarakhand," says Bhatt, adding that he will definitely focus on what better can be done.

"All the newly appointed ministers have been instructed to stay in Delhi till August 15 and have been told that keeping in mind the corona epidemic, they should not go to their state and do any kind of festival or big program. All the newly appointed ministers are in probation period. Hence, they have to learn the work, get information and also participate in the Parliament session," MoS Ajay Bhatt said, adding that in PM Modi's new cabinet, special attention has been paid to the states and caste equation.

Especially those states in which assembly elections are to be held, in this regard Ajay Bhatt, who represents Uttarakhand, holds significant influence from the area and it is believed that after having been made a minister, his influence in the state will only increase further. "BJP has a special influence in the whole of Uttarakhand, which has increased with time. In the upcoming assembly elections, BJP will get more seats than before and once again the BJP government will come to power," says Bhatt.
